
Head Spa vs Regular Hair Wash: What’s the Difference?
What Is a Head Spa?
A Head Spa is a professional scalp treatment that originated in Japan. Unlike a regular hair wash, a Head Spa focuses on deep scalp care and relaxation.
A typical Head Spa treatment includes:
Scalp analysis
Deep scalp cleansing
Therapeutic scalp massage
Nourishing hair treatment
The goal is not only to clean the hair but also to improve scalp health and promote relaxation.
What Is a Regular Hair Wash?
A regular hair wash mainly focuses on cleaning the hair with shampoo and conditioner.
The process usually includes:
Wetting the hair
Shampooing
Conditioning
Blow drying
This service typically takes 10–20 minutes.

Why Is Head Spa Becoming So Popular?
Many people today experience scalp issues such as:
Hair loss
Dandruff
Oily scalp
Stress
Head Spa treatments help address both scalp health and mental relaxation, which is why they are becoming increasingly popular.
Who Should Try a Head Spa?
Head Spa is ideal for:
People experiencing hair loss
Individuals under high stress
Those with oily or itchy scalp
Anyone looking for deep relaxation
While a regular hair wash simply cleans the hair, a Head Spa provides a complete scalp and relaxation therapy.
